EUGRSUZ_F00742Imidazole glycerol phosphate synthase hisHF; IGPS catalyzes the conversion of PRFAR and glutamine to IGP, AICAR and glutamate. The glutaminase domain produces the ammonia necessary for the cyclase domain to produce IGP and AICAR from PRFAR. The ammonia is channeled to the active site of the cyclase domain. In the C-terminal section; belongs to the HisA/HisF family. (588 aa)
